If you want to give to a skiing-related cause, check if your local hill has a disabled/adaptive skiing program. The NSCD at Winter Park is awesome (they taught me to ski again after losing my leg) and they can definitely use the donations. At Christmas my family sometimes does donations in lieu of gifts to each other, and that's one that I always support. They also need volunteers, if you've got more time than money available.
